London College of Communication’s Value Talks series brings together figures from across the creative industries to share their thoughts around contemporary issues and the importance of creativity.
From photographers and filmmakers to authors and activists, our guests share the latest developments in their sectors, their own professional journeys, and how to make an impact in their chosen careers.

Value Talks launches with a discussion on diversity and inclusion in the field of public relations (PR).
In our second episode, we’re joined by industry guests to discuss creative approaches to finding and telling powerful stories.
Our third episode explores the power of student activism, and how creativity can make a lasting impact on the wider world.
Episode 4 brings together 3 writers and journalists to discuss their experiences of developing work inspired by both personal and collective experiences.
